El Salvador - Food and Beverages Fat Supply Quantity Per Capita
Since 2014, El Salvador Food and Beverages Fat Supply Quantity Per Capita was up 1.5% year on year. With 63.08 Grams Per Capita Per Day in 2019, the country was number 114 among other countries in Food and Beverages Fat Supply Quantity Per Capita. El Salvador is overtaken by Guyana, which was number 113 with 64.16 Grams Per Capita Per Day and is followed by Nicaragua at 62.12 Grams Per Capita Per Day. United States lead the ranking with 170.26 Grams Per Capita Per Day in 2019, that is a decrease of 0.1% versus 2018. Iceland, Austria and Belgium resp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Rwanda recorded the best 5 years average growth at +5.4% per year, while Venezuela was the worst growing country at -6.9% per year.
